Current RPA Situation:

Robotic Process Automation (RPA) has garnered significant attention in recent years, with organizations across various industries adopting this technology to streamline their operations and improve efficiency. According to a report by Grand View Research, the global RPA market size was valued at USD 1.57 billion in 2020 and is expected to reach USD 25.56 billion by 2027, growing at a compound annual growth rate (CAGR) of 40.6% from 2021 to 2027. This rapid growth underscores the increasing demand for automation solutions like RPA in today’s digital landscape.

One of the key drivers behind the adoption of RPA is its ability to automate repetitive and rule-based tasks, allowing organizations to free up human resources for more strategic and value-added activities. For example, in the banking and financial services sector, RPA is being used to automate processes such as account reconciliation, transaction processing, and regulatory compliance reporting. By leveraging RPA bots, financial institutions can improve accuracy, reduce processing times, and enhance overall operational efficiency. In case of manufacturing industry, RPA is utilized in inventory management where bots monitor real-time inventory levels, generate purchase orders, and manage supplier communications, ensuring timely replenishment of raw materials. Additionally, RPA streamlines order processing by automating order confirmation emails, updating order status, and generating shipping labels, leading to faster order fulfillment and improved customer satisfaction.

Emerging Trends in RPA:

As RPA continues to evolve, several emerging trends are shaping its future trajectory. One of these trends is the integration of Generative Artificial Intelligence (AI) with RPA. Generative AI refers to AI systems capable of generating new content, such as text, images, or even code, based on patterns and data inputs. By combining RPA with Generative AI capabilities, organizations can automate complex tasks that involve decision-making, creativity, and data synthesis.

For instance, in the healthcare sector, RPA integrated with Generative AI can automate medical diagnosis by analyzing patient data, medical images, and clinical research to generate accurate diagnostic reports. This not only speeds up the diagnosis process but also improves accuracy and reduces the burden on healthcare professionals.

Industry-Specific Applications:

The integration of RPA with Generative AI is driving innovation and efficiency across various industries. In manufacturing, for example, RPA bots combined with Generative AI algorithms can optimize production schedules, predict equipment maintenance needs, and identify potential quality issues in real time. This proactive approach improves production output, reduces downtime, and enhances overall product quality.

Similarly, in the retail sector, RPA and Generative AI-powered chatbots are revolutionizing customer service and engagement. These AI-driven chatbots can analyze customer preferences, purchase history, and browsing behavior to provide personalized product recommendations, answer queries, and facilitate seamless transactions. This level of personalized interaction not only enhances the customer experience but also increases sales and customer loyalty.

In the logistics and supply chain industry, the integration of RPA and Gen AI brings transformative capabilities. For instance, RPA bots can automate order processing, shipment tracking, and inventory management tasks, ensuring smooth logistics operations and timely deliveries. Gen AI complements this by analyzing supply chain data, predicting demand fluctuations, and optimizing routing and distribution strategies, leading to cost savings and improved supply chain efficiency. Additionally, in the insurance sector, RPA is utilized for claims processing, underwriting, and policy management, while Gen AI assists in risk assessment, fraud detection, and personalized customer recommendations, enhancing operational accuracy and customer satisfaction. These examples illustrate how the synergy between RPA and Generative AI drives innovation and value across diverse industries.

Impact on Jobs and Workforce:

The evolution of RPA with Gen AI raises important questions about its impact on jobs and the workforce. While automation may lead to the displacement of certain repetitive tasks traditionally performed by humans, it also creates new opportunities for upskilling and reskilling the workforce. According to a study by McKinsey, automation technologies like RPA could create up to 20 million new jobs globally by 2030, primarily in roles that require advanced digital skills.

For example, in the field of marketing, RPA and Gen AI can automate data analysis, campaign optimization, and content generation, allowing marketers to focus on strategic planning, creative ideation, and customer engagement strategies. This shift from routine tasks to higher-value activities not only enhances job satisfaction but also drives innovation and competitiveness within organizations.

Integration with ERP, CRM, and Accounting Software:

RPA’s integration with Enterprise Resource Planning (ERP), Customer Relationship Management (CRM), and accounting software is critical in enhancing organizational efficiency and effectiveness. For example, in ERP systems, RPA bots can automate data entry, invoice processing, and inventory management tasks, while Generative AI can analyze trends, forecast demand, and optimize supply chain operations.

In the context of CRM software, RPA combined with Gen AI can automate lead scoring, customer segmentation, and personalized marketing campaigns. This integration enables organizations to deliver tailored experiences to customers, improve sales conversions, and foster long-term customer relationships.

Similarly, in accounting software, RPA bots can streamline financial processes such as accounts payable/receivable, expense management, and regulatory reporting. Generative AI can assist in financial analysis, fraud detection, and predictive forecasting, providing valuable insights for informed decision-making.

RPA as a Service (RPAaaS) and Cloud Integration:

The emergence of RPA as a Service (RPAaaS) and cloud-based RPA solutions has democratized access to automation capabilities for organizations of all sizes. Cloud integration enables seamless deployment, scalability, and flexibility in managing RPA workflows and bots. Organizations can leverage cloud infrastructure to access advanced analytics, machine learning models, and Generative AI capabilities, leading to faster implementation and improved agility in adapting to changing business needs.
